By this time the senses of your baby will be much more developed. Your baby will become more aware and accustomed to the world around them.
Based on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, the following are the developmental milestones expected for a 2-month-old baby.
Note that the development milestones will not be the same if you have a premature baby who comes out much before the due date or has to be put into the NICU.
In the case of preemies, the development milestones will be calculated according to the days or months the baby arrives before its due date. Also, each baby is different when it comes to milestones, some babies may reach their milestones on time while others may be a bit delayed. It is important for mothers not to compare their babies with other babies of the same age. In case there is cause for concern, your doctor will point it out to you during the 2nd month checkup and mention what you can do about it.
Your baby will get some important vaccines in this checkup. Do not miss these vaccines are they are essential for your baby’s health and immunity.
Vaccinations recommended by the Indian Academy of Pediatrics (IAP) for a 2 month old baby are as follows
This is a lot of vaccines, but the good thing is that they do not require separate shots to inject the vaccine. Your doctor can give the 6-in-1 vaccine to your baby to avoid the pain of each injection for each vaccine.
